Pinnacle names management for Louisiana casino

(US).- Pinnacle Entertainment has chosen the managers for its planned us$ 357 million riverboat casino and hotel in Baton Rouge. The Las Vegas-based company announced the management team Tuesday.

The vice president and general manager of the Baton Rouge project is Michael "Mickey" Parenton, who has worked at several executive positions at different gambling companies over the last 18 years. Rafael Verde has been named vice president and assistant general manager.

The casino is scheduled to open in December and will compete with two other riverboat casinos in Baton Rouge. Plans call for a single-level gambling floor, restaurants, a multipurpose center and outdoor festival grounds.

The Baton Rouge property will be Pinnacle's fourth casino in Louisiana.
